This brings us back to the discussion started by me on Why People change jobs. You want salary, then level does not much matter - as long as you are getting the industry standard of 15-20% more than your previous job.

You want something more than you need to have some compromise. You have to weigh the "cost" of the level also when you make your move. One trivial example may set this in the proper perspective: - In almost ALL companies, (at least true in Government and Govt. Public Sector), when an employee gets promoted from a Non-Executive to an Executive cadre, there is always a (steep) drop in the take home salary. This is because the Non-Ex is eligible to OverTime wages whereas the Exec is not. But this does not mean that the employee refuses the promotion into the Exec cadre
